Your Browser Is Not Supported

Please upgrade to FireFox, Opera, Safari or Internet Explorer 7 or 8. Thank You!   Close Window


Launceston Place is just one of many West London restaurants to be awarded a Michelin star, but few can claim to have been Princess Diana’s favourite local eatery. Elegant and intimate, Launceston Place has no less than four menus of food inspired by Head Chef Tim Allen’s Yorkshire roots and just five minutes drive from The Harrington, elegant English food is not far away.